Where the Traditional Version Falls Short
Classic sloppy joes are usually made with ground beef (sometimes high-fat), canned tomato sauce, and a packet of seasoning or sugar-heavy bottled sauce. And while tasty, the traditional version can sneak in:
- Extra calories from fatty cuts of meat
- High sugar content from sauces
- Oversized portions that make it easy to go overboard
- Minimal fiber or micronutrients if served with just a bun
That’s why this comfort food favorite often gets written off as an occasional indulgence rather than a go-to option.
What a Better Mix Can Look Like
Now for the good news… sloppy joes can absolutely fit into a healthy eating plan. The trick is tweaking the ingredients or choosing a smarter mix.
Think:
- Lean ground turkey or chicken instead of higher-fat beef
- No-added-sugar tomato sauce or diced tomatoes with herbs
- Veggie add-ins like peppers, mushrooms, or onions for fiber
- Portion control using whole-grain buns, wraps, or lettuce cups
